Description
Reporting to the Vice President, Leadership and Organizational Development, the Assistant Vice President, Strategic Human Resources provides campus specific strategic and operational leadership for all organizational development, engagement, performance management, succession planning, DEI, and other enterprise related services to ensure ongoing alignment and integration of system-level efforts. Acts as a liaison between other HR leaders and campus operations for communications and problem resolution. Education Bachelor's Degree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field Required Master's Degree Preferred Experience 10+ years of experience in Human Resources with progressively expanding responsibilities Required General Experience working closely with and influencing senior management Required General Experience leading large-scale HR related initiatives and projects Required General Experience Proven track record of aligning business goals with HR resources Required General Experience Proven skills in leadership, project management and people management Required Licenses
